Confused..

Hi,
I am from Turkiye and i just bought Nokia 8800 few weeks ago. But it is different i mean it has different color than other 8800 (more black) and at the back it says "Special Edition". I cannot find my phone at Nokia web site and now Sirocco edition has presented to the market. I wonder that what is the differences between my phone and sirocco thank you.

Re: Confused..

You have probably bought the black version of the original Nokia 8800. The original 8800 had a 0.5 megapixel camera and 64MB of internal memory.

The Nokia Sirocco Edition comes in both black and polished silver, and has a 2 megapixel camera and 128MB of internal memory.

The phones look slightly different, but other than the camera and memory upgrades, are fairly similar.

As an owner of the original silver 8800, I would have preferred extendable memory or even a flash to exclusive ring tones in the Sirocc Edition.
